Can a Diabetes Pill Help Treat Alcohol Addiction?

Scientists may have discovered an unexpected new use for one of today’s best-known diabetes and weight-loss medicines. A new clinical trial suggests that oral semaglutide may help people with alcohol use disorder reduce heavy drinking and alcohol cravings, offering hope for patients who have struggled with existing treatments. Drugs similar to Ozempic seem to go beyond the reduction of hunger, also indicating the ability to reduce compulsion by alcohol and other addictive substances, as recent discoveries have shown. Scientists are increasingly associating this effect with the lateral septum, an area of the brain that helps in the connection between memories and environments with rewarding experiences, [...]
